Southern Hawke’s Bay firm wins Westpac Hawke’s Bay Chamber of Commerce Business Awards top award

A Dannevirke based engineering firm that developed a world acclaimed electric wheel chair has been named the Hawke’s Bay Today Business of the Year.

Metalform took out the major award at last night’s Westpac Hawke’s Bay Chamber of Commerce Business Awards at the Hawke’s Bay Opera House.

The firm also won the Export Hawke’s Bay Exporter Award and the Pan Pac Forest Products Large Business Award.

Convenor of judging Rick Cranswick said Metalform was taking on the world with some amazing technology advances, especially with the Ezi rider wheel chair.

He said the business had the ability to operate 24/7 with automated machinery that worked throughout the night.

More importantly Mr Cranswick said the business had a strong heart and was aware of its contribution into a small community.

“The business is led by a father and son team (Geoff and Campbell Easton) but they had the nous to realise that they are first and foremost designers and that they needed to employ a general manager (Allan Benbow) to assist in running the business.

“They have been incredibly successful in the current economic environment. They understand their role in the community and provide great opportunities for staff,” Mr Cranswick said.

Optometry business Visique Shattky on Russell also took out two award categories – Classic Hits Excellence in Retail and Orb Communications Small Business Award.

Mr Cranswick said there was considerable debate to decide the overall winner based on two companies winning two categories.

Progressive Meat’s Managing Director Craig Hickson was named the Hawke’s Bay Chamber of Commerce/Employer Manufacturers Association Business Person of the Year.

A new category celebrating Maori business, the Te Puni Kôkori Mâori Business Excellence Award was won by Cultureflow, a business that teaches Te Reo Mâori throughout New Zealand.

Another Maori business, Waimarama Maori Tourism, took out the Venture Hawke’s Bay Visitor Industry Award.
